Both video cards are using IGP interface connection to a motherboard.
Both cards are used in Laptops.
Radeon R6 M340DX is build with GCN architecture, and Radeon RX Vega M GH - with Vega.
Radeon R6 M340DX is manufactured by 28 nm process technology, and Radeon RX Vega M GH - by 14 nm process technology.
